Colorado Schools do poorly as compared to national average. We periodically get "stealth candidate" Evangelicals elected to the school boards (particularly up in Briargate) who then try to get Evolution taken out of the curriculum and Creationism put in. They eventually get re-called in special elections.

Politics: Only one Democrat representative locally. City Council bends over for the developers. Main newspaper is VERY conservative and slants the news by what they choose to cover (VERY heavy on trite military stories and Christian stories). TV news also VERY conservative. One long time newscaster was fired by the station owner because she refused to buy a car from Perkins Dodge, owned by Will Perkins, who penned and championed Amendment 2 in 1992, an anti-gay initiative to allow gross discrimination in housing, etc. against gays. It passed, but the State Supreme Court reversed it due to it being unconstitutional. Because of all the military here, there are lots of defense contractors here, too. That means lots of war-profiteering at the moment. This town is VERY pro-military and overwhelmingly supports the Iraq War, even as many conservatives around the country are turning against it.

I have lived in many western states, but this is the only one where I see groups of people praying in Fast Food and other restaurants before a meal and in the last couple years have had people ask me what church "I BELONG TO" as their first question when meeting me. I was used to this when traveling in the South, particularly Tennessee, Kentucky, etc. but it's new to me here. The city seems to be getting more conservative. I read recently that there are about 1,100 non-profits here and 700 or so are Conservative Christian-related.

The area up by the Air Force Academy is known as Briargate ( less affectionately known by some as "The Christian Ghetto" because it's LOADED with Evangelicals and Fundamentalists). It is about 95% Very Conservative Republicans, as are the neighborhoods south of town near Ft. Carson (Security and Widefield). I did a bid on a house up in Briargate just before Christmas and asked if Santa was bringing the owner's kids lots of good presents. I was given a horrified look and told that "Santa is how Satan spells his name when he's trying to trick us"! This attitude is not atypical for Evangelicals who attend "New Life Church", a local Briargate Mega-Church where Ted Haggard preached. This is NOT an open-minded or tolerant area and I have had many homeowners try to preach at me or 'convert' me when working on their houses. I have also had several tell me they weren't hiring me because I'm not an Evangelical! In my experience, vetting tradesmen using a religious litmus test is not uncommon and I have heard the same from others. "Have you accepted Jesus Christ as your personal saviour "is sometimes the first question homeowners ask me up in that neighborhood.

So, there is another view about the place... Hope it helps. Maybe you are looking for all those things that I see as negatives. If so, I sincerely hope you love it here if and when you move here.
